Simulation of vortex induced vibration of a bluff body structure
Understanding Vortex induced vibration (VIV) phenomenon is essential as it plays important role in designing marine risers which used in oil extraction from the seabed to the offshore platforms were exposed to external flows that may trigger dangerous VIV oscillations.
